Automotive Engine Cylinder Block Machining: Precision Engineering for Performance

As per findings from Market Research Future, the automotive engine cylinder block market relies on advanced machining processes to deliver the precision required for modern engines. Automotive engine cylinder block machining transforms raw castings into components with exacting tolerances, ensuring proper piston fit, crankshaft alignment, and sealing. The precision of these operations directly affects engine performance, durability, and efficiency.

Machining a cylinder block involves several critical operations, each requiring specialized equipment and expertise. One of the most fundamental steps is cylinder boring, which enlarges and straightens the cylinder bores to a precise diameter . This is typically followed by honing, a process that uses abrasive stones to create a smooth surface with a specific cross-hatch pattern . This pattern is crucial for oil retention, allowing the piston rings to seal properly and reducing wear . The final honing process aims for a surface finish of 18–38 AA (micro-inches) to achieve optimal ring seating and minimize friction .

Machining bi-metallic cylinder blocks presents significant challenges. Modern blocks often combine aluminum housings with cast-iron liners or bearing caps . These materials have different machining properties, which can lead to increased tool vibration, poor hole cylindricity, and surface defects . To address these challenges, manufacturers are developing specialized abrasive tools and advanced techniques, such as diamond-based tooling and twin-jet fluid application, to ensure consistent quality . In some cases, AI-based algorithms are being developed to monitor and control the machining process in real-time, optimizing performance and reducing defects .

Alignment of the crankshaft bearing bores, known as align-honing, is another critical machining operation that ensures the crankshaft rotates smoothly and without excessive stress . After machining and before final assembly, the block must be thoroughly cleaned to remove metal particles and debris that could cause premature wear.
